In industries like oil refining, chemical processing, and pharmaceuticals, ventilation isn’t just about comfort—it’s a matter of safety. When flammable gases, vapors, or combustible dust are present, even a tiny spark can lead to catastrophic consequences.
That’s why choosing the right ventilation system is critical. Among all safety equipment, explosion-proof exhaust fans play a key role in preventing accidents and maintaining a safe working environment.
Understanding the Risks in Hazardous Areas
Many industrial facilities operate in what are known as hazardous zones (such as Zone 1 and Zone 2). These classifications indicate how likely it is for explosive gases to be present.
In these environments, risks include:
-
Gas or vapor accumulation
-
Static discharge or friction sparks
-
Overheating equipment
-
Poor air circulation
Without proper ventilation, these risks increase significantly. A confined space with trapped flammable gas can quickly become a disaster waiting to happen.
What Makes an Exhaust Fan “Explosion-Proof”?
Explosion-proof exhaust fans are specifically designed to operate safely in dangerous environments. Unlike standard fans, they include several critical safety features:
-
Flameproof Enclosures
Internal explosions are contained within strong casings, preventing flames from escaping. -
Anti-Spark Components
Materials are selected to minimize the risk of sparks caused by friction. -
Sealed Motors
Motors are isolated from external gases to avoid ignition. -
Certified Safety Standards
Designed to meet strict international requirements for hazardous zones, including compatibility with gas groups (IIA, IIB) and temperature classes (T1–T4).
These features ensure that even in the event of a fault, the surrounding environment remains protected.
How Explosion-Proof Exhaust Fans Improve Safety
1. Preventing Gas Build-Up
The primary function of these fans is to remove hazardous gases and vapors continuously. This prevents the formation of explosive concentrations in enclosed or semi-enclosed spaces.
2. Regulating Temperature and Airflow
By removing heat and maintaining airflow, these fans help keep surface temperatures within safe limits—especially important in temperature-sensitive environments.
3. Supporting Compliance
Industries such as petrochemical, aerospace, and pharmaceuticals must meet strict safety regulations. Using certified explosion-proof equipment helps ensure compliance and reduces liability risks.

Key Factors to Consider Before Choosing One
Selecting the right explosion-proof exhaust fan isn’t a one-size-fits-all decision. You should evaluate:
-
Hazardous area classification (Zone 1 or Zone 2)
-
Gas group compatibility (IIA, IIB, etc.)
-
Temperature rating (T1–T4)
-
Required airflow capacity
-
Installation space and maintenance accessibility
Choosing the wrong specifications can compromise both safety and efficiency.
